Abstract

This chapter examines cutting-edge research that is shaping the evolution of 5G networks, with a focus on advanced technologies that address their complex demands. Key innovations include the deployment of small cells and peer-to-peer communications (D2D, M2M) in heterogeneous networks. Enabling technologies such as full-duplex communication, massive MIMO, and millimeter-wave systems are highlighted for their role in enhancing network performance. Energy efficiency emerges as a core priority, with energy-aware communication and energy-harvesting strategies being crucial to the user experience. Additionally, cloud-based radio access networks (C-RAN) and spectrum virtualization are presented as essential for managing resources and ensuring network scalability.
